About The Position

Starlink is delivering high-speed, low-latency internet around the world. Customer Success is the post-sale owner of the customer relationship, where they are the single name on a book of enterprise accounts from contract signature through onboarding, activation, payment, and long-term growth. This role owns Starlink Transit accounts (formerly called Community Gateway). Each site is a project and often a separate customer: licensing, hardware, installation, activation, and ongoing service. You take assigned accounts from contract signature through site bring-up, payment, and expansion. Sales books the deal. You own everything after. This is an individual contributor role, and the ideal candidate is a self-starter who is comfortable operating without a defined playbook, holds a high bar of communication, and treats revenue, activation, and account health as their personal responsibility.

Responsibilities

  • Own assigned Starlink Transit accounts and sites from contract signature through onboarding, activation, day-to-day management, and long-term growth as the primary customer contact
  • Hit and exceed revenue targets on time by tracking readiness, shipments, licensing, activations, and payments, and by raising risks early when dates or dollars may slip
  • Keep internal systems current so account status, site status, risk, and opportunity are visible in one place
  • Monitor account health—including contract compliance, statements of work, KPI performance, invoicing, logistics, site licensing, and the customer relationship—to prevent delayed cash or churn
  • Set clear expectations with customers and partners on what SpaceX can and cannot commit to on timing and delivery
  • Build account plans that define current state, a healthy account, and the next dollar of revenue
  • Identify expansion, additional sites or capacity, follow-on statements of work, and new ways customers can use Starlink Transit
  • Facilitate leadership business reviews that connect Starlink performance to customer results
  • Forecast retention and revenue for the book so leadership can plan against a real number
  • Bring customer feedback into SpaceX and work with engineering, support, finance, operations, and market access to reduce errors across accounts and sites
  • Treat each site as a project through activation—coordinate hardware, licensing, installation partners, and internal teams until the site is live and billing
  • Help shape how we operate Transit at scale, including onboarding, order tracking, and getting paid
  • Document processes that support expansion and scaling of the business
